Nightly Paving Construction Scheduled to Begin Tuesday, Aug. 24

Beginning Tuesday, Aug. 24 through Friday, Sept. 17, the Texas Department of Transportation (TXDOT) will begin nightly paving construction from 7 p.m. to 6 a.m. along Teasley Lane/FM 2181 between Wind River Lane and Barrel Strap Road as part of their active road widening and reconstruction project. During this time, brief intermittent lane closures maybe in place to allow concrete trucks to safely cross the roadway. Delays and backups may occur so motorists are reminded to adhere to all posted construction signage and use caution when traveling in the area.

TxDOT plans to shift traffic to the newly paved lanes in October 2021 and begin the reconstruction of the old lanes at that time. The Teasley Lane/FM 2181 project is scheduled to be complete by June 2022.
